pic2shop PRO - DIY Barcode

pic2shop PRO - DIY Barcode


Build your own barcode app


$99.99
7.1for iPhone, iPad and more
5.9
6 Ratings
Vision Smarts
Developer
2.5 MB
Size
Sep 8, 2021
Update Date
Business
Category
17+
Age Rating
Age Rating
4+
Apps in this category do not contain restricted content.
9+
Apps in this category may contain mild or occasional cartoon, fantasy or real-life violence, as well as occasional or mild adult, sexually suggestive or horrifying content and may not be suitable for children under 9 years of age.
12+
Apps in this category may contain occasional mild indecent language, frequent or intense cartoon or real-life violence, minor or occasional adult or sexually suggestive material, and simulated gambling, and may be for children under 12 years of age.
17+
You must be at least 17 years old to access this App.
Apps in this category may contain frequent and intense offensive language; Frequent and intense cartoon, fantasy or realistic violence: frequent and intense adult, scary and sexually suggestive subjects: as well as sexual content, nudity, tobacco, alcohol and drugs, may not be suitable for children under 17 years of age.
pic2shop PRO - DIY Barcode Screenshots
pic2shop PRO - DIY Barcode posterpic2shop PRO - DIY Barcode posterpic2shop PRO - DIY Barcode posterpic2shop PRO - DIY Barcode posterpic2shop PRO - DIY Barcode poster
pic2shop PRO - DIY Barcode posterpic2shop PRO - DIY Barcode posterpic2shop PRO - DIY Barcode posterpic2shop PRO - DIY Barcode poster

About pic2shop PRO - DIY Barcode

Display your own web site in the embedded browser and configure the barcode scanner to send it the scanned codes.

Or use pic2shop PRO as an external scanner from another app.

Or copy the barcode to the clipboard for use anywhere.

The embedded web browser supports HTML5, CSS, cookies, javascript, https, etc. You can easily and inexpensively build a rich barcode scanning app for your own use. For example, give your employees access to a product information or an asset tracking app on their iPhone, over the internet or your intranet.

EAN and UPC barcodes can be read even on devices without autofocus.


THIS IS NOT A SHOPPING APP. WE DO NOT PROVIDE THE HOSTING SERVICE NOR THE WEB APPLICATION. YOUR ARE RESPONSIBLE FOR DEVELOPING THE WEB APPLICATION AND HOSTING IT ON YOUR OWN SERVER.

= SUPPORTED BARCODE SYMBOLOGIES =

EAN-13, ISBN
EAN+2, EAN+5
EAN-8
UPC-A
UPC-E
GS1 DataBar Omnidirectional (& Stacked)
GS1 DataBar Expanded (& Stacked)
GS1 DataBar Limited
Code 39
Code 128
Code 93
Interleaved 2 of 5 (ITF)
Standard 2 of 5 (Code 25)
Codabar (NW-7, USD-4)
Telepen
QR
DataMatrix

= CONFIGURATION =

There are seven in-app configuration parameters, and one general setting:

1. Home Page URL: the url of the web page displayed when the app launches (optional).

2. Barcode Lookup URL: the url fetched when a barcode is scanned. The string CODE is replaced by the barcode content, and the string FORMAT is replaced by the symbology of the decoded barcode. That is how the barcode information is transmitted to your web app, and how the response is displayed to the user.

3. Send GPS coordinates: add a "&gps=latitude,longitude" to the lookup URL.

4. Formats: select which formats the scanner needs to look for. We recommend turning off the formats that are not needed for speed.

Please note that you can include as many other parameters as you like in either URL, they will be passed as is to your server. For example, you could give to each user a URL with a different "&userid=NNN" parameter to automatically identify them with the web application.

A quick way to configure pic2shop PRO is to send a link to each user (by email or on a web page). When they click the link after they have installed pic2shop PRO, the three parameters will be set automatically. The link has the form:

p2spro://configure?lookup={lookupURL}&home={homeURL}&formats=EAN13,EAN8,UPCE,ITF,CODE39,CODE128,CODABAR,QR&gps={YES|NO}&settings={YES|NO}

where any special character in {lookupURL} and {homeURL} is replaced by its % encoding. For example, to make pic2shop PRO lookup the UPC database:

p2spro://configure?lookup=http%3A//www.upcdatabase.com/item/CODE

5. Auto Orientation: scan Code39, Code128, ITF and Codabar in landscape (as they can be wider than UPCs)
6. High Resolution: use high resolution scanning (for large barcodes)
7. Copy to clipboard

In addition, one can switch off the in-app configuration in the general iOS settings list to help lock down the config.

= PIC2SHOP PRO AS EXTERNAL SCANNER =

Pic2shop PRO, can be launched by another app or by a web page to scan a barcode, then pass the result back to the calling app or web page. A popular use is to import barcodes into the Filemaker Go application.

The syntax of the custom URL is the following:

p2spro://scan?formats=EAN13,EAN8,UPCE,ITF,CODE39,CODE128,CODABAR,QR&callback={callbackURL}

The callback URL should be percent-encoded and contain the strings CODE and FORMAT, which will be replaced by the barcode content (or 'CANCELLED') and symbology, respectively.

= START SCANNER FROM IN-APP BROWSER =

The barcode scanner can also be started from the embedded browser with link to a "p2spro://scan" URL like described above, which overrides the lookup URL and barcode formats for a single scan. Javascript callbacks are supported.

= NOTES =

For security reasons, HTTPS will not work with self-signed certificates.
Show More

What's New in the Latest Version 7.1

Last updated on Sep 8, 2021
Old Versions
Fixes a bug where a scan could be replaced by the previous result in some circumstances.
Show More
Version History
7.1
Sep 8, 2021
Fixes a bug where a scan could be replaced by the previous result in some circumstances.
7.0.1
Mar 9, 2021
Fixed parsing of special characters in QR codes
Support for DataMatrix
Support for all GS1 Databar variants: Omnidirectional, Expanded, Limited, and Stacked
Support for EAN+2 and EAN+5
Faster and even more robust scanner across all symbologies
7.0
Mar 4, 2021
Support for DataMatrix
Support for all GS1 Databar variants: Omnidirectional, Expanded, Limited, and Stacked
Support for EAN+2 and EAN+5
Faster and even more robust scanner across all symbologies
3.8
Nov 24, 2018
Support for TELEPEN barcode symbology
Faster and even more robust barcode scanner

Thank you for using pic2shop PRO! If you find it useful, please spread the word!
3.7.1
Feb 10, 2018
Add custom schemes for Google Maps
Fix layout of scanner screen

Do you have any feedback or request? Please drop us a line at support@visionsmarts.com
3.7
Jan 20, 2018
Support for iPhone X
Fix iPad printing

Questions, feedback or suggestions? Do not hesitate to contact us at support@pic2shop.com
3.6.2
Jul 9, 2015
Bug fix: when a p2spro://configure link was used to set the "high resolution", "automatic orientation" or "copy to clipboard" switches, their values were correctly not reflected in the configuration tab and would revert when the tab was visited. Now they are set correctly.

Bug fix: in some circumstances the live camera view would not follow the device orientation. That is fixed too.

If you find pic2hop PRO useful, and if you have a few minutes to leave a review, that would help us a lot! Thank you very much!
3.6.1
Oct 8, 2014
Ready for iPhone 6 and 6 plus
Fixed location bug
Automatically copy barcode to clipboard
Updated barcode scanner
Tap to focus
Ready for iOS8
3.6
Sep 18, 2014
Automatically copy barcode to clipboard
Updated barcode scanner
Tap to focus
Ready for iOS8
3.5.1
Sep 8, 2013
New barcode symbologies:
-Code 93
-Standard 2 of 5 (aka Code 25, Ind2of5)
Landscape and upside-down orientations on iPad
Fixed bug preventing scanning from another app
3.5
Sep 3, 2013
DO NOT UPGRADE IF YOU ARE USING PIC2SHOP PRO WITH ANOTHER APP LIKE FILEMAKER GO - We are investigating a possible issue.

New barcode symbologies:
-Code 93
-Standard 2 of 5 (aka Code 25, Ind2of5)
Landscape and upside-down orientations on iPad
3.4
May 28, 2013
-Bug fixes
-Support image upload from embedded browser
-Online database demo with PHP source code

and in 3.3:
-Add option to hide the configuration button
-Javascript callbacks, for example to fill form fields with barcode
3.3
Feb 18, 2013
- iPhone 5 full-screen support
- Javascript calls to the in-app browser are now supported. For example "p2spro://scan?formats=CODE39,CODE128&callback=javascript:insertCodeFormat('CODE','FORMAT')" will call insertCodeFormat() with the scan data
- The configuration button can be hidden to prevent accidental changes. Go to the pic2shop PRO section of the iOS Settings, or add "&settings=NO" to the auto-configuration link
- Automatically re-configure the app with a "p2spro://configure" link from within the in-app
- All EAN8 barcodes now validate correctly when entered manually
- The barcode scanner is our latest and greatest
3.2
Sep 20, 2012
More robust scanning in bad light or poorly printed barcodes
Now supports longer codes
Several speed improvements
Bug fixes
3.1
Feb 22, 2012
Better accuracy for EAN-8 and UPC-E.
Scans blurry UPCs and EANs upside-down.
Fixes bug with Code 128.
Removes flashing screen when called from other app.
3.0
Dec 16, 2011
-support for ITF, Code 39, Code 128, Codabar and QR in addition to EAN13/8 and UPCA/E
-can be called from other app or web site as external scanner
-scanner can be started by buttons inside embedded web browser for added flexibility
2.0
Mar 16, 2011
Improved barcode scanner
1.0
Aug 2, 2010

pic2shop PRO - DIY Barcode Price

Today:
$99.99
Lowest:
$44.99
Highest:
$99.99

pic2shop PRO - DIY Barcode FAQ

Click here to learn how to download pic2shop PRO - DIY Barcode in restricted country or region.
Check the following list to see the minimum requirements of pic2shop PRO - DIY Barcode.
iPhone
Requires iOS 9.0 or later.
iPad
Requires iPadOS 9.0 or later.
iPod touch
Requires iOS 9.0 or later.
pic2shop PRO - DIY Barcode supports English

pic2shop PRO - DIY Barcode Alternative

You May Also Like

Get more from Vision Smarts